Delays on the M5 northbound are now easing following a multi-vehicle crash earlier this afternoon.

National Highways confirmed that all lanes remain open between J22 Burnham-on-Sea and J21 Weston-super-Mare, with traffic flows now “improving”.

They said: “There’s now delays of approximately one hour above normal journey times and seven miles of congestion on the approach.”

It comes after drivers were warned of up to three-hour delays and 13 miles of tailbacks shortly after the incident.

Motorists are still being advised to allow extra time for their journeys, but congestion is gradually starting to clear.
